Al-Harajiya
Al-Harajiya is a village in Latakia Governorate, Syria and has about 543 residents. Al-Harajiya is situated nearby to the village Kafr, as well as near Ad-Damat.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Mashqita
Village
Mashqita is a town in northwestern Syria, administratively part of the Latakia Governorate, located north of Latakia. Nearby localities include Ayn al-Bayda, Al-Shamiyah and Burj Islam to the west, al-Bahluliyah to the east and Mushayrafet al-Samouk to the southwest. Mashqita is situated 7 km southeast of Al-Harajiya.
